Honda Marine and H2O Sports Manufacturing, LLC bring back Trophy boat brand

On Thursday, Honda Marine, a division of American Honda Motor Co., Inc., and H2O Sports Manufacturing, LLC announced a new agreement to revive the iconic Trophy brand boat to be powered exclusively by Honda Marine engines. Honda Marine is a marketer of a complete range of outboard marine 4-stroke engines. H2O Sports Manufacturing is a boat builder of Clearwater Sport Fishing Boats, Cape Craft Sport Fishing Boats and Outcast Skiffs.

According to the terms of the new agreement, H2O Sports Manufacturing will produce a full new lineup of Trophy skiffs to be powered by Honda Marine engines. The all-new Trophy boat models will be manufactured with 100 percent new tooling and will incorporate the latest boat-building technology. Initially, the Trophy lineup will consist of four, V-bottom skiffs: 1800SVK, 2000SKV, 2200SVK and 2400SVK. Production of these models is projected to begin summer 2016 at the H2O Sports Manufacturing facility in Americus, Ga. In tandem, Honda Marine will supply H2O with selected outboard engine models from its mid-range BF Series (BF40, BF50, BF60, BF75, BF90 and BF100) and High Power BF Series (BF115, BF135, BF150, BF200, BF225 and BF250) as original equipment for these new Trophy models.

“We are excited to launch our partnership with H2O Sports Manufacturing providing customers and dealers great value and outstanding quality in the skiff segment of the recreational boating market,” said Mark DiPietro, senior manager, Honda Marine. “With class-leading performance, outstanding fuel efficiency and the reliability that boat owners value, Honda Marine engines will be power matched for optimal performance for the new Trophy line of boats.”

Founded in 2014, H2O Sports Manufacturing has a network of more than 30 dealers in the Southeast, with plans to double the size of its network within the next year. In addition, the company is expanding its manufacturing and employee footprint in Americus, Ga. H2O is working with the Georgia Environmental Protection Division and local and state agencies to move its manufacturing operations into an upgraded 500,000 square foot facility that puts a rehabilitated brownfield site back into use. The addition of the Trophy line of skiffs to the current H2O lineup is expected to create 30 new jobs by the end of 2016.

The new Trophy boats feature wood-free construction (100 percent composite materials with stringers made from coosa and/or three-inch fiber reinforced foam); upholstery designed and sewn on-site and made with Sunbrella UV protecting fabrics; walk-in consoles; a full liner; vinyl ester resin; a spray core; and a lifetime warranty on the boat structure.

“We are proud to be a partner with Honda Marine, which has earned a reputation among OEMs as a highly respected provider of marine engines known for exceptional fuel economy, performance and reliability,” said Chad Roberson, president, H2O Sports Manufacturing, LLC. “Generations of boat enthusiasts recognize the iconic Trophy brand as a desirable and highly sea-worthy boat, and we are proud to continue that tradition as part of our new alliance with Honda Marine.”

Spotlight On Honda Marine Outboards

The BF40 – BF250 range of Honda Marine outboards incorporates innovative, advanced design elements, making these engines the leading outboard choice among today’s boating enthusiasts. Depending on the model, a number of Honda Exclusives are integrated into the design of the BF40 – BF250 range of Honda Marine outboards:

  • Boosted Low Speed Torque (BLAST) System improves hole shot and acceleration by advancing ignition spark timing to within one degree of the knock limit during ‘hammer down’ acceleration. The Engine Control Module (ECM) then steps in to increase injector timing, creating a more potent air/fuel mixture. The resulting boost in available torque at low rpm contributes to a strong hole shot to get the boat up on plane quickly. The ignition spark timing is appropriately adjusted under slower throttle advancement, ensuring a leaner air/fuel mix and class-leading fuel efficiency. (BF40, BF50, BF60, BF75, BF90, BF100, BF115, BF135, BF150, BF200, BF225, BF250)
  • Variable Valve Timing and Lift Electronic Control (VTEC), a Honda exclusive, utilizes mild cam lobes to operate intake valves at low rpm, then engages a high-output lobe for higher-rpm operation. The design provides a unique blend of power, torque and efficiency at any speed. (BF90, BF100, BF150, BF225, BF250)
  • Intelligent Shift and Throttle (Drive by Wire iST) provides electronic shifting via a compact under-the-cowl design. (BF250)

  • Lean Burn Control automatically adjusts the air/fuel mix according to speed and load while maximizing power throughout the acceleration range – providing as much as 20 percent greater fuel efficiency in cruise mode (2,000 to 4,500 rpm). (BF40, BF50, BF60, BF75, BF90, BF100, BF115, BF135, BF150, BF200, BF225, BF250)
  • 3-Way Cooling System reduces engine heat by allowing the cylinder head to run slightly cooler than the cylinder block, reducing engine wear. (BF75, BF90, BF100, BF115, BF135, BF150)
  • 4-Front Corrosion Protection System, a patented double-sealed, multi-layer paint process, fights off corrosion from harsh marine environments. The base is a corrosion-resistant Honda aluminum alloy, followed by a double-sealed treatment, an epoxy primer undercoat, and an acrylic resin metallic coating, finished with a clear overcoat of acrylic. (BF2.3 – BF250)
  • Engine Command System accepts input from 18 different sensors to help deliver clean starts, smooth operation, strong performance and excellent fuel efficiency. (BF40, BF50, BF60, BF75, BF90, BF100, BF115, BF135, BF150, BF200, BF225, BF250)
